Ewest and others. A classic report about sunfish hybrids "Hybridization of Four Species of Sunfishes (Centrarchidae" by Wm F. Childers in 1967 revealed that when male BG were crossed with female GSF the F1 generation (1st hybrids) failed to produce any offspring. However this was only tested once and may not be entirely true. Ewest may know of additional studies on this topic.
